What does a Ada, MI tutor do?
Generally, the term tutor refers to someone who helps students better understand an academic subject such as chemistry, math or English. The responsibilities a tutor can take on can vary. Some may simply help their students with areas of a subject they struggle with by instructing them and others may choose to help with homework or to review projects the student works on.
